Version Text
Hebrew משכני אחריך נרוצה הביאני המלך חדריו נגילה ונשמחה בך נזכירה דדיך מיין מישרים אהבוך׃ ס
Greek ειλκυσαν σε οπισω σου εις οσμην μυρων σου δραμουμεν εισηνεγκεν με ο βασιλευς εις το ταμιειον αυτου αγαλλιασωμεθα και ευφρανθωμεν εν σοι αγαπησομεν μαστους σου υπερ οινον ευθυτης ηγαπησεν
Latin CHORUS ADOLESCENTULARUM. Trahe me, post te curremus in odorem unguentorum tuorum. Introduxit me rex in cellaria sua ; exsultabimus et lætabimur in te, memores uberum tuorum super vinum. Recti diligunt te.
KJV Draw me, we will run after thee: the king hath brought me into his chambers: we will be glad and rejoice in thee, we will remember thy love more than wine: the upright love thee.
WEB Take me away with you. Let us hurry. The king has brought me into his rooms. Friends We will be glad and rejoice in you. We will praise your love more than wine! Beloved They are right to love you.
